2012-04-22 Thread Aurelien Jarno
On Sun, Apr 22, 2012 at 03:11:35PM +0200, Robert Millan wrote:
 Hi,

Hi,

 I notice that my initial patch didn't handle the library dependency
 part.  I'm attaching a new patch that fixes this issue. This makes new
 packages built against the patched libc0.1-dev depend on libc0.1 =
 2.13-31.
 
 VERY IMPORTANT NOTICE: if this patch is introduced in a later
 version (rather than 2.13-31), you MUST change the version in
 debian/libc0.1.symbols.common to the first version that provides
 pthread_condattr_*etclock on GNU/kFreeBSD.
 
 Please could you give an estimate on when you'll be able to include it
 in glibc?  This issue is currently blocking libsoup2.4 builds (see
 #663056).  It does also have a major impact on other programs that use
 glib (see #667686).
 
 Also, the other fixes already committed to pkg-glibc are also quite
 important, as they are also blocking RC bugs in other packages.
 
 If you're all busy and can't prepare an upload right now, please say
 it so the package be NMUed.
 

I have been mostly away from Debian stuff in the last weeks due to
moving, but i'll try to catchup with glibc stuff during the next days
and schedule an upload for the middle of the week. There are other
important bugs not related to kfreebsd to handle.
